The patent system plays a significant role in encouraging the production of technical knowledge by providing inventors with a temporary monopoly on their inventions. This incentive structure has both direct and indirect impacts on the production, sharing, and development of new ideas.

  1. Incentive for Innovation: The primary function of a patent is to grant inventors exclusive rights to their invention for a certain period, typically 20 years. During this time, the patent holder can control the use of the invention, preventing others from making, using, or selling it without permission. This exclusive right creates a financial incentive for individuals and companies to invest in the development of new and inventive technologies, knowing that they can protect their efforts and recoup their investments.
  2. Disclosure of Knowledge: One of the core requirements for obtaining a patent is that the inventor must disclose the technical details of the invention in a public document. This disclosure provides a wealth of information to other innovators, researchers, and companies. The patent system ensures that once an invention is patented, the technical knowledge is freely available to the public. This helps accelerate technological advancement because others can build upon or improve existing inventions.
  3. Promoting Further Innovation: By ensuring that knowledge is accessible, patents encourage further innovation. Other inventors can take the disclosed information and either improve on the technology or find new applications for it. This cumulative process of innovation helps create an environment where technology can evolve quickly, fostering progress across industries.
  4. Encouraging Investment: Patents also encourage investment in research and development (R&D). Companies and individuals are more likely to invest in developing new technologies if they can secure exclusive rights, thereby reducing the risk of others copying their ideas.

Thus, the patent system contributes to the generation and dissemination of technical knowledge, which ultimately drives economic growth and societal progress.
